συμφυλέτης
sumphuletēs (G4853)
fellow countryman
AI Word Study
The Greek word συμφυλέτης (sumphuletēs) denotes a "fellow countryman". Its definition emphasizes a connection to a shared place or geographical origin, suggesting a bond between individuals rooted in their common territory. This term likely involves a sense of familiarity, community, and possibly shared identity based on their geographic location. Its use in a singular occurrence in the Bible implies a specific context where this particular relationship was relevant. The significance of sumphuletēs in the biblical text may lie in highlighting a unique connection between individuals, underscoring the importance of a shared geographical setting in forging relationships or understanding a given situation. The scarcity of usage limits our understanding of sumphuletēs' broad applicability, but its inherent meaning remains focused on a sense of geographic companionship.
